The first Moldovan-Egyptian economic forum took place in Cairo. Popescu, present at the inauguration

The first Moldovan-Egyptian economic forum was inaugurated during the first working visit of the Minister of Foreign Affairs of the Republic of Moldova, Nicu Popescu, who is on a trip to Cairo.

Popescu stated that he met at the forum with Moldovan and Egyptian businessmen who want to diversify their markets.

“I had the pleasure of participating in the meeting of businessmen from Moldova and Egypt. Faced with the current challenges, we are with entrepreneurs for the diversification of markets and the increase of exports, and I am sure that following this event our products will be more present on the Egyptian market”, announced Popescu.

According to the Moldovan official, the Cooperation Protocol between the Cairo Chamber of Commerce and the Chamber of Commerce and Industry of the Republic of Moldova was signed during the forum.

“We thank all those who supported the MFAIE initiative to organize this economic forum on the sidelines of the official delegation’s visit to Cairo: the Chamber of Commerce and Industry of the Republic of Moldova, USAID Moldova, as well as the 20 representatives of the business environment and professional associations that is in Egypt these days,” Popescu’s announcement also states.
